FDA Conditional Approval of China Medical Technologies’ Investigational Device Exemption Application

2007-07-16 17:46 1438

BEIJING, July 16 /Xinhua-PRNewswire-FirstCall/ --- China Medical Technologies, Inc. (the "Company") (Nasdaq: CMED), a leading China-based medical device company that develops, manufactures and markets advanced in-vitro diagnostic products and high intensity focused ultrasound (HIFU) tumor therapy systems, today announced that it has received conditional approval for its Investigational Device Exemption (IDE) application from the United States Food and Drug Administration (FDA) to begin a clinical trial of using its HIFU tumor therapy system in a limited number of patients with pancreatic cancer. The conditions of the approval include a requirement for the Company to provide responses to the questions raised by the FDA within a specified period of time.

The clinical trial will be performed at the University of Washington Medical Center in Seattle after receiving approval from the Institutional Review Board (IRB) of the University. The Company's HIFU tumor therapy system is intended in this trial to ablate targeted tumor tissue of the pancreas with an indication for the palliation for pain associated with locally advanced or metastatic pancreatic cancer.

The Company's HIFU tumor therapy system was approved for sale by the State Food and Drug Administration (SFDA) of People's Republic of China (PRC) in 1999. To date, over 40,000 tumor patients, including patients with pancreatic, liver, breast, kidney and other solid tumors in pelvic cavity, received treatments by using the Company's HIFU tumor therapy system in the PRC.
